Understanding 5G Network: A Definition

5G, short for fifth-generation, refers to the latest and most advanced generation of cellular network technology. It follows in the footsteps of its predecessors—1G, 2G, 3G, and 4G—and brings with it a host of technological advancements that significantly enhance data speed, connectivity, and capabilities. Unlike its predecessors, which primarily focused on improving mobile communication and data transfer, 5G aims to create a platform that can accommodate a wide range of applications, from super-fast internet browsing to cause to move the Internet of Things (IoT) and enabling autonomous vehicles.

Benefits of 5G Network: Revolutionizing Connectivity

1. Lightning-Fast Speeds: 5G promises to deliver speeds that are exponentially faster than its predecessor, 4G. This means downloading large files, streaming high-definition content, and conducting video conferences will become seamless and instantaneous.

2. Low Latency: Latency, or the delay between sending and receiving data, is significantly reduced with 5G. This is crucial for applications that necessitate real-time responsiveness, such as online gaming, remote surgery, and augmented reality (AR) experiences.

3. Increased Capacity: 5G networks can support a massive number of connected devices simultaneously. This capacity is pivotal for the growth of IoT devices, which rely on seamless communication between various sensors, devices, and machines.

4. Enabling IoT: The Internet of Things is set to flourish with 5G. The network's ability to handle a multitude of connected devices will enable smart homes, smart cities, and intelligent industrial applications.

5. Revolutionizing Industries: From healthcare and transportation to manufacturing and entertainment, 5G has the potential to revolutionize various industries by enabling new applications and services that were previously limited by network capabilities.

Implications of 5G Network: Transforming Industries

1. Healthcare: 5G could bring about a paradigm shift in the healthcare industry. Remote surgeries and consultations with specialists located miles away could become a reality. Doctors can use augmented reality to gain real-time insights during surgeries, making procedures more precise and efficient.

2. Transportation: The automotive industry is on the cusp of a transformation with 5G. Autonomous vehicles require ultra-low latency and reliable communication, both of which 5G can provide. This network could enable safe and efficient self-driving cars by facilitating communication between vehicles and infrastructure.

3. Manufacturing: The manufacturing sector could witness increased efficiency and automation with 5G. Remote monitoring and control of machines, predictive maintenance, and real-time quality control can be achieved through high-speed, low-latency connectivity.

4. Entertainment and Media: Streaming high-definition content could become the norm with 5G, eliminating buffering and lag issues. Moreover, augmented and virtual reality experiences can become more immersive, changing the way we consume media and interact with content.

5. Smart Cities: 5G is a critical component in the development of smart cities. It can power everything from smart traffic management and waste disposal to intelligent energy consumption and environmental monitoring.

Challenges and Considerations

While the potential of 5G is immense, there are challenges to address:

1. Infrastructure: Deploying 5G requires a significant infrastructure upgrade, including new cell towers and small cell installations. This can be a costly and time-consuming process.

2. Spectrum Allocation: The availability of suitable spectrum for 5G varies across countries. Spectrum allocation and regulation need to be managed efficiently to avoid interference and maximize network performance.

3. Privacy and Security: With the proliferation of connected devices, data privacy and security become paramount. Ensuring that subtle data is protected from cyber threats and breaches is crucial.
